/freebsd/contrib/llvm-project/libcxx/include/__tuple/ |
H A D | tuple_size.h | 26 struct _LIBCPP_TEMPLATE_VIS tuple_size; variable 33 struct _LIBCPP_TEMPLATE_VIS tuple_size<__enable_if_tuple_size_imp< const _Tp, 35 … integral_constant<size_t, sizeof(tuple_size<_Tp>)>>> 36 : public integral_constant<size_t, tuple_size<_Tp>::value> {}; 39 struct _LIBCPP_TEMPLATE_VIS tuple_size<__enable_if_tuple_size_imp< volatile _Tp, 41 … integral_constant<size_t, sizeof(tuple_size<_Tp>)>>> 42 : public integral_constant<size_t, tuple_size<_Tp>::value> {}; 46 tuple_size<__enable_if_tuple_size_imp<const volatile _Tp, integral_constant<size_t, sizeof(tuple_si… 47 : public integral_constant<size_t, tuple_size<_Tp>::value> {}; 51 struct _LIBCPP_TEMPLATE_VIS tuple_size<const _Tp> : public tuple_size<_Tp> {}; [all …]
|
H A D | make_tuple_types.h | 56 size_t _Ep = tuple_size<__libcpp_remove_reference_t<_Tp> >::value, 58 bool _SameSize = (_Ep == tuple_size<__libcpp_remove_reference_t<_Tp> >::value)>
|
H A D | tuple_like_no_subrange.h | 55 concept __pair_like_no_subrange = __tuple_like_no_subrange<_Tp> && tuple_size<remove_cvref_t<_Tp>>:…
|
/freebsd/sys/dev/fdt/ |
H A D | fdt_common.c | 78 int err, i, len, tuple_size, tuples; in fdt_get_range_by_busaddr() local 109 tuple_size = addr_cells + par_addr_cells + size_cells; in fdt_get_range_by_busaddr() 110 tuples = len / (tuple_size * sizeof(cell_t)); in fdt_get_range_by_busaddr() 119 rangesptr = &ranges[i * tuple_size]; in fdt_get_range_by_busaddr() 452 int i, res_len, rv, tuple_size, tuples; in fdt_get_reserved_regions() local 470 tuple_size = sizeof(pcell_t) * (addr_cells + size_cells); in fdt_get_reserved_regions() 483 tuples = res_len / tuple_size; in fdt_get_reserved_regions() 551 int i, reg_len, rv, tuple_size, tuples; in fdt_get_mem_regions() local 568 tuple_size = sizeof(pcell_t) * (addr_cells + size_cells); in fdt_get_mem_regions() 581 tuples = reg_len / tuple_size; in fdt_get_mem_regions()
|
/freebsd/sys/arm/mv/ |
H A D | mv_armv7_machdep.c | 161 int tuple_size, rv, pins, i, j; in platform_mpp_init() local 193 tuple_size = sizeof(pcell_t) * (par_addr_cells + par_size_cells); in platform_mpp_init() 195 if (tuple_size <= 0) in platform_mpp_init() 216 tuple_size = sizeof(pcell_t) * pin_cells; in platform_mpp_init() 222 if (len % tuple_size) in platform_mpp_init() 224 pins = len / tuple_size; in platform_mpp_init()
|
H A D | mv_common.c | 2521 int len, tuple_size, tuples_count; in fdt_get_ranges() local 2534 tuple_size = sizeof(pcell_t) * (addr_cells + par_addr_cells + in fdt_get_ranges() 2544 tuples_count = len / tuple_size; in fdt_get_ranges() 2552 *tuplesize = tuple_size; in fdt_get_ranges() 2561 int i, entry_size, err, t, tuple_size, tuples; in win_cpu_from_dt() local 2567 &tuples, &tuple_size)) == 0) { in win_cpu_from_dt() 2573 entry_size = tuple_size / sizeof(pcell_t); in win_cpu_from_dt() 2818 int len, tuple_size, tuples_count; in fdt_fixup_ranges() local 2825 tuple_size = sizeof(pcell_t) * (par_addr_cells + in fdt_fixup_ranges() 2829 tuples_count = len / tuple_size; in fdt_fixup_ranges() [all …]
|
/freebsd/contrib/llvm-project/llvm/lib/DebugInfo/DWARF/ |
H A D | DWARFDebugArangeSet.cpp | 105 const uint32_t tuple_size = HeaderData.AddrSize * 2; in extract() local 106 if (full_length % tuple_size != 0) in extract() 117 first_tuple_offset += tuple_size; in extract()
|
/freebsd/sys/powerpc/mpc85xx/ |
H A D | lbc.c | 373 int tuple_size, tuples; in fdt_lbc_reg_decode() local 379 tuple_size = sizeof(pcell_t) * (addr_cells + size_cells); in fdt_lbc_reg_decode() 380 tuples = OF_getencprop_alloc_multi(node, "reg", tuple_size, in fdt_lbc_reg_decode() 383 debugf("tuples = %d, tuple size = %d\n", tuples, tuple_size); in fdt_lbc_reg_decode() 457 int tuple_size, tuples; in lbc_attach() local 548 tuple_size = sizeof(pcell_t) * (sc->sc_addr_cells + par_addr_cells + in lbc_attach() 551 tuples = OF_getencprop_alloc_multi(node, "ranges", tuple_size, in lbc_attach() 562 sc->sc_addr_cells, sc->sc_size_cells, tuple_size, tuples); in lbc_attach()
|
/freebsd/contrib/llvm-project/compiler-rt/lib/xray/ |
H A D | xray_fdr_log_writer.h | 27 Index<std::tuple_size< 40 Index >= std::tuple_size<typename std::remove_reference< 61 AggregateSizesImpl<Tuple, std::tuple_size<Tuple>::value - 1>::value;
|
/freebsd/contrib/llvm-project/lldb/source/Plugins/SymbolFile/DWARF/ |
H A D | DWARFDebugArangeSet.cpp | 97 const uint32_t tuple_size = m_header.addr_size << 1; in extract() 100 first_tuple_offset += tuple_size; in extract() 96 const uint32_t tuple_size = m_header.addr_size << 1; extract() local
|
/freebsd/contrib/llvm-project/llvm/lib/XRay/ |
H A D | FDRTraceWriter.cpp | 24 std::tuple_size<std::remove_reference_t<Tuple>>::value), 34 std::tuple_size<std::remove_reference_t<Tuple>>::value),
|
/freebsd/contrib/llvm-project/llvm/include/llvm/Support/ |
H A D | FormatVariadic.h | 133 std::array<support::detail::format_adapter *, std::tuple_size<Tuple>::value> 145 std::array<support::detail::format_adapter *, std::tuple_size<Tuple>::value>
|
/freebsd/sys/dev/xdma/ |
H A D | xdma.c | 364 int i, reg_len, ret, tuple_size, tuples; in xdma_handle_mem_node() local 374 tuple_size = sizeof(pcell_t) * (addr_cells + size_cells); in xdma_handle_mem_node() 382 tuples = reg_len / tuple_size; in xdma_handle_mem_node()
|
/freebsd/contrib/llvm-project/libcxx/modules/std/ |
H A D | array.cppm |
|
H A D | tuple.cppm |
|
H A D | complex.inc | 66 using std::tuple_size;
|
H A D | utility.cppm |
|
/freebsd/contrib/llvm-project/libcxx/include/__fwd/ |
H A D | tuple.h | 30 struct _LIBCPP_TEMPLATE_VIS tuple_size; variable
|
/freebsd/contrib/googletest/googlemock/include/gmock/internal/ |
H A D | gmock-internal-utils.h | 435 std::make_index_sequence<std::tuple_size< 438 std::make_index_sequence<std::tuple_size<
|
/freebsd/contrib/llvm-project/llvm/include/llvm/ADT/ |
H A D | StringMapEntry.h | 165 struct tuple_size<llvm::StringMapEntry<ValueTy>>
|
/freebsd/contrib/llvm-project/libcxx/include/ |
H A D | ranges | 351 template<class T> struct tuple_size; 355 struct tuple_size<ranges::subrange<I, S, K>> 443 #include <__tuple/tuple_size.h>
|
H A D | utility | 151 template <class T> struct tuple_size; 154 template <class T1, class T2> struct tuple_size<pair<T1, T2> >; 293 #include <__tuple/tuple_size.h>
|
H A D | array | 101 template <class T> struct tuple_size; 103 template <class T, size_t N> struct tuple_size<array<T, N>>; 157 #include <__tuple/tuple_size.h> 438 struct _LIBCPP_TEMPLATE_VIS tuple_size<array<_Tp, _Size> > : public integral_constant<size_t, _Size…
|
H A D | tuple | 154 template <class T> struct tuple_size; // undefined 155 template <class... T> struct tuple_size<tuple<T...>>; 157 inline constexpr size_t tuple_size_v = tuple_size<T>::value; // C++17 229 #include <__tuple/tuple_size.h> 1187 const size_t __idx = tuple_size<_Tp>::value - _Ip; 1291 … typename __make_tuple_indices<tuple_size<__libcpp_remove_reference_t<_Tuple1> >::value>::type, 1299 … typename __make_tuple_indices< tuple_size<__libcpp_remove_reference_t<_Tuple0> >::value >::type, 1325 … typename __make_tuple_indices<sizeof...(_Types) + tuple_size<_T0>::value>::type, 1326 typename __make_tuple_indices<tuple_size<_T1>::value>::type>()( 1338 …return __tuple_cat<tuple<>, __tuple_indices<>, typename __make_tuple_indices<tuple_size<_T0>::valu…
|
/freebsd/contrib/googletest/googletest/include/gtest/ |
H A D | gtest-param-test.h | 509 static_assert(std::tuple_size<decltype(t)>::value <= 2, \
|